bool Init_NVS_SDCard()
{
esp_err_t ret = nvs_flash_init();
if (ret == ESP_ERR_NVS_NO_FREE_PAGES) {
ESP_ERROR_CHECK(nvs_flash_erase());
ret = nvs_flash_init();
}
////////////////////////////////////////////////
ESP_LOGI(TAG, "Using SDMMC peripheral");
sdmmc_host_t host = SDMMC_HOST_DEFAULT();
// This initializes the slot without card detect (CD) and write protect (WP) signals.
// Modify slot_config.gpio_cd and slot_config.gpio_wp if your board has these signals.
sdmmc_slot_config_t slot_config = SDMMC_SLOT_CONFIG_DEFAULT();
// To use 1-line SD mode, uncomment the following line:
#ifdef __SD_USE_ONE_LINE_MODE__
slot_config.width = 1;
#endif
// GPIOs 15, 2, 4, 12, 13 should have external 10k pull-ups.
// Internal pull-ups are not sufficient. However, enabling internal pull-ups
// does make a difference some boards, so we do that here.
gpio_set_pull_mode(GPIO_NUM_15, GPIO_PULLUP_ONLY); // CMD, needed in 4- and 1- line modes
gpio_set_pull_mode(GPIO_NUM_2, GPIO_PULLUP_ONLY); // D0, needed in 4- and 1-line modes
#ifndef __SD_USE_ONE_LINE_MODE__
gpio_set_pull_mode(GPIO_NUM_4, GPIO_PULLUP_ONLY); // D1, needed in 4-line mode only
gpio_set_pull_mode(GPIO_NUM_12, GPIO_PULLUP_ONLY); // D2, needed in 4-line mode only
#endif
gpio_set_pull_mode(GPIO_NUM_13, GPIO_PULLUP_ONLY); // D3, needed in 4- and 1-line modes
// Options for mounting the filesystem.
// If format_if_mount_failed is set to true, SD card will be partitioned and
// formatted in case when mounting fails.
esp_vfs_fat_sdmmc_mount_config_t mount_config = {
.format_if_mount_failed = false,
.max_files = 7, // anstatt 5 (2022-09-21)
.allocation_unit_size = 16 * 1024
};
// Use settings defined above to initialize SD card and mount FAT filesystem.
// Note: esp_vfs_fat_sdmmc_mount is an all-in-one convenience function.
// Please check its source code and implement error recovery when developing
// production applications.
sdmmc_card_t* card;
ret = esp_vfs_fat_sdmmc_mount("/sdcard", &host, &slot_config, &mount_config, &card);
if (ret != ESP_OK) {
if (ret == ESP_FAIL) {
ESP_LOGE(TAG, "Failed to mount filesystem. "
"If you want the card to be formatted, set format_if_mount_failed = true.");
} else {
ESP_LOGE(TAG, "Failed to initialize the card (%s). "
"Make sure SD card lines have pull-up resistors in place.", esp_err_to_name(ret));
}
return false;
}
sdmmc_card_print_info(stdout, card);
SaveSDCardInfo(card);
return true;
}
